How they compare

Eswatini currently reports 2.63 terawatt-hours against 2.3 terawatt-hours in South Korea, a difference of 0.33 terawatt-hours.

That makes Eswatini's figure about 1.1 times South Korea's.

Across all 125 years both countries report, South Korea has been ahead every year.

Eswatini ranks 53rd and South Korea ranks 54th of 219 countries.

South Korea has averaged higher in every one of the 13 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Eswatini South Korea Difference Ahead
1900s 0 terawatt-hours 0 terawatt-hours 0 terawatt-hours β€”
1910s 0 terawatt-hours 0 terawatt-hours 0 terawatt-hours β€”
1920s 0 terawatt-hours 0 terawatt-hours 0 terawatt-hours β€”
1930s 0 terawatt-hours 0 terawatt-hours 0 terawatt-hours β€”
1940s 0 terawatt-hours 2.21 terawatt-hours 2.21 terawatt-hours South Korea
1950s 0.0008 terawatt-hours 12.65 terawatt-hours 12.65 terawatt-hours South Korea
1960s 0.3134 terawatt-hours 74.9 terawatt-hours 74.59 terawatt-hours South Korea
1970s 1.14 terawatt-hours 113.95 terawatt-hours 112.81 terawatt-hours South Korea
1980s 1.04 terawatt-hours 115.16 terawatt-hours 114.13 terawatt-hours South Korea
1990s 1.26 terawatt-hours 44.37 terawatt-hours 43.12 terawatt-hours South Korea
2000s 2.87 terawatt-hours 16.68 terawatt-hours 13.81 terawatt-hours South Korea
2010s 0.9604 terawatt-hours 9.11 terawatt-hours 8.15 terawatt-hours South Korea
2020s 1.53 terawatt-hours 4.31 terawatt-hours 2.78 terawatt-hours South Korea

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
